Overview

Use this creative type when you have a Flash asset.  When using this template, two assets must be passed: a Flash file in .swf format and a backup image file in .gif, .jpg, .jpeg or .png formats.

How it works

The following fields are available: 

Creative FieldsDescription
AdvertiserAdvertiser under which you are creating this creative. Creatives can be assigned to any line item beneath this advertiser only.
Creative NameName of the creative
Asset

Only assets uploaded beneath this advertiser will appear in the drop downs. 

  • Primary SWF: The primary flash asset. This file should have an .swf file extension. 
  • Backup Image: Backup image that is served on devices or platforms that do not support Flash. Your backup image should be an image file with an extension .gif, .jpg, .jpeg or .png.   
  • Upload New Asset: Add a new creative asset.
Width & HeightThe width and height of the creative
Responsive SizeToggle “Yes” if the creative adjusts size; select “No” if it is a fixed size.
Technical VendorOn Google’s AdX, any technical vendor including a 3rd party ad server or measurement vendor need to be declared. Failure to declare technical vendors may result in your creatives being rejected by AdX.
Click URLThe Click URL triggered when someone clicks on your creative
Advertiser DomainThe domain of the advertiser. For example if the advertiser is Ford Motor Company, the advertiser domain would be www.ford.com
Advertiser CategoryThe category of the advertiser. For example if the advertiser is Ford Motor Company, the advertiser category would be “Automotive”. 
If you leave this field blank it will inherit the advertiser category you set when you created the Advertiser object. 
NOTE: Advertiser category is a required field for certain exchanges like MoPub. Lack of an advertiser category will result in you not bidding on MoPub.
Landing Page URLThis is the full URL that the user will land on after clicking on your creative. For example, www.ford.com/landingpage/fordfocus. 
Failure to include the full URL may result in your creatives being rejected by Google’s AdX.
Creative Add-OnsIf you previously have defined pixels or scripts via the creative add-ons module, they will be listed here.
Additional Pixels Additional tracking pixels that will be fired at the same time as the impression. This field should contain a URL, for example  https://ad.doubleclick.net/ddm/trackimp/[additional_parameters].
Additional ScriptsAdditional JS tags to be called at the same time as the impression. This field should contain a URL, for example: https://ad.doubleclick.net/ddm/trackimpj/[additional_pareters]
In Banner VideoSelect whether it is click-to-play or autoplay.  If there is novideo, select no-video.  Must be properly declared in order to be exchange policy compliant.
Alternative IDAlternative ID for the creative. Use this field to map an creative ID in Beeswax to a creative ID in your system.
SecureWhether the creative is secure or not. For a creative to be secure, all URL calls from the creative need to be over HTTPS
Start DateOptional start date for the creative
End DateOptional end date for the creative
ActiveWhether the creative is active or inactive. Active Line Items must have at least one active creative associated to them.
